8.1

The Committee
considered a report of Director of Finance, Commercial and
Performance Services which summarised Sheffield City Council's
2025-26 revenue budget position, noting key variances, risks, and
opportunities as of Q2
2025-26.

 

 

8.2

RESOLVED
UNANIMOUSLY: That the Transport, Regeneration and Climate
Policy Committee:-

(a) 
Notes the updated information on the 2025-26 Revenue Budget Outturn
as described in this report including the detailed committee budget
monitoring information and management actions provided;
and

(b) 
Notes the targeted actions and work underway to bring the in-year
forecast overspend down.

 

 

 

 

8.3

Reasons for
Decision

 

 

8.3.1

To record formally changes to the Revenue
Budget.

 

 

 

 

8.4

Alternatives Considered and
Rejected

 

 

8.4.1

The Council is required to both set a balance
budget and to ensure that in[1]year income and expenditure are balanced. No
other alternatives were considered.
